Highlights
Are people in Castle Rock older or younger than people in Roseburg?
- The Median Age in Castle Rock is 4.4 years younger than in Roseburg.

Are housing costs cheaper in Castle Rock or Roseburg?
- Castle Rock housing costs are 105.5% more expensive than Roseburg hous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Castle Rock or Roseburg?
- The average commute for residents of Castle Rock is 11.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Roseburg.
